Four factors which affect the growth of microorganisms are: temperature food source for microorganisms (ie. sugar, protein, fat) the amount of microorganisms introduced to the food source ph of the food source
Factors that affect wildlife are the same that affect our ability to live, food, space, shelter, reproductive recruitment, predation, disease, and other mortality issues.
